Output 76d5312e92c91a91742dc3238a3d6ebf669cf847683f93a17a4e0cfc8cda8978:0

value
4039533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1fe3ff1a86baa0a6b517dfb2eb85916d3e72f2 OP_EQUAL
address
3D6cbKaMXxnpAKCPRoTq7mHUyNhtkpsiw9
transaction
76d5312e92c91a91742dc3238a3d6ebf669cf847683f93a17a4e0cfc8cda8978
confirmations
281296
spent
true